Named markets, or you do not have an offering audience · United Kingdom
London is our city. It is not our retail market by default.
Content that invites or induces UK consumer investment activity is high-risk.
We treat UK retail-facing token promotions as out of default scope. We do not initiate public retail purchase journeys, incentives, return claims or token allocations. A documented lawful promotion route and legal review are required before any UK retail-facing campaign. That sentence is on the disclosures page because we mean it.
Conservative is not silent. Product communication can be real. A professional audience can be named. A waitlist of counterparties is not a consumer book-build. Keep those objects from collapsing into each other on a social channel that does not know the difference.
Practical test: read the sentence aloud as a stranger in the UK. Would they think a token is being offered to them as something to acquire for return? If you need a paragraph of context to explain why the stranger is wrong, the stranger is not wrong enough. Rewrite.
